Experience

A lawyer's experience is a vital aspect to consider when choosing an attorney to represent you. You want an attorney with extensive knowledge of the law and has successfully handled many car accident cases like yours. An experienced lawyer will protect your legal rights and assist you in obtaining the most compensation for your losses.
A car accident lawyer with expertise can assist you in navigate the complexities of laws and regulations. They can also assist you with determining fault and negligence, which is crucial to receive compensation for your injuries and other damages. Additionally, they will serve as your advocate while negotiating with insurance companies. This will prevent you from accidentally damaging your case by announcing guilt or accepting lower settlement offers.
When preparing a claim, an adept lawyer will take into consideration all the ways your injury could impact your life, both in the present and in the future. This includes emotional and physical injury, medical expenses loss of income and other financial costs. They will also evaluate non-economic damages, like suffering and pain, as well as other psychological issues. An experienced car accident attorney will ensure that the settlement will cover all of these consequences and won't leave you with any unpaid expenses.
The majority of lawyers are paid on a contingency fee, which means they only get paid if they win your case. This aligns their interests with yours, and encourages them to work hard for an outcome that is positive. You can ask potential lawyers for more information about their fees and how they calculate them prior to making an informed decision.

Trustworthiness
Your life will be affected the event that you are injured in a car accident. You may be unable to work and incur a lot of medical expenses. You will need financial compensation to cover these costs, your loss due to the accident, and to help you recover. Lawyers can assist you in this regard. Lawyers who specialize in car accidents have the training and years of experience to manage your legal claims.
Your attorney will begin by collecting evidence. This could include eyewitness reports as well as medical records, police reports receipts for repair expenses and other documents. They may also question witnesses and look over the scene of the crash. In some instances the lawyer may employ an expert to determine fault in the crash.
Next, the attorney will review your documentation and provide you with the best way to proceed. They will be able determine the amount of the compensation you are entitled to for your injury. This includes special (economical) damages and non-economical damages.
Another crucial aspect of a car accident lawyer is their ability to bargain with insurance companies. In many instances insurance companies will try to low-ball your claim or reduce the seriousness of your injuries. Your lawyer will be able to negotiate on your behalf and ensure that you receive the highest settlement you can get.
Your attorney can also file lawsuits against the individuals responsible for the incident, in addition to negotiating with insurance companies. This includes other motorists, drivers, businesses responsible for road construction and maintenance, or even the maker of your car.
